Rating:
We enjoyed our time in this lovely setting near Leavenworth. – Paula, Holden, MA
Manager's Response Thank you for giving us great reviews, we would love to welcome you again - Deresa
Manager's Response
Thank you for giving us great reviews, we would love to welcome you again - Deresa